How Mica Powder Works in Epoxy Resin

Mica powder suspends evenly throughout epoxy because of the resin's longer working time and lower viscosity. The slow cure gives pigment particles time to distribute without clumping, and you get smooth, even color across your entire project.

We mix mica into epoxy resin at a ratio of roughly 3 to 6 percent by weight for translucent color, or up to 10 percent for opaque coverage. Start with a small amount, blend thoroughly with a stirrer or craft stick for two minutes, then add more if you want deeper saturation. The extended pot life of epoxy (typically 30 to 45 minutes) gives you plenty of time to fold in the powder without rushing.

When you pour epoxy colored with mica into silicone molds, the pigment stays suspended through the entire cure cycle. You will not see settling or separation if you mixed properly. For ocean waves, geodes, or layered pours, mica creates depth and shimmer that liquid dyes cannot match.

Using a Craft Resin Mica Powder 30 Colours Pigment Set in UV Resin

UV resin cures in seconds under a UV light bulb, which means mica powder must disperse fast or it will lock in streaks. The resin is thicker than epoxy, so you need to stir more aggressively and use slightly less pigment to avoid a gritty texture.

We recommend a 2 to 4 percent powder-to-resin ratio by weight for UV projects. Mix in a small silicone cup with a toothpick or metal tool, scraping the sides to pull in every speck of powder. Work in thin layers (no more than 3 mm per pass) so the UV light penetrates fully and cures the pigment along with the resin. Thick pours with heavy mica loads can stay tacky underneath because the powder blocks UV rays.

A craft resin mica powder 30 colours pigment set typically includes fine-grade pigments that blend into UV resin without settling, but always test a small batch first. If you see cloudiness or poor cure, reduce the powder or switch to a lighter shade. Metallic and interference colors tend to need less pigment than matte earth tones.

Mixing Ratios and Techniques for Both Resin Types

Resin TypeMica Ratio (by weight)Mixing TimeLayer Thickness
Epoxy Resin3–10%2–3 minutesUp to 1 inch
UV Resin2–4%1–2 minutes3 mm maximum

For epoxy, measure powder on a digital scale if you want repeatable colors across multiple batches. For UV resin, work by eye in small test cups, since you will cure and evaluate each layer before adding the next.

Always add mica powder to resin, never resin to powder. Pouring resin onto a pile of pigment creates clumps that are nearly impossible to break apart. Instead, dispense your resin into a clean cup, sprinkle a pinch of powder on the surface, and fold it in with a slow stirring motion. Scrape the bottom and sides every few seconds to catch settled pigment.

If you are working with 3d printer resin, follow the UV resin guidelines but reduce mica to 1 to 2 percent. Most photopolymer resins are tuned for transparency, and excess pigment will block the laser or LCD exposure and cause print failures.

Common Mistakes and How to Avoid Them

  • Overmixing in epoxy: Aggressive stirring introduces bubbles that will mar your finish. Fold gently and let the resin rest for five minutes before pouring, or sweep the surface with a heat gun to pop trapped air.
  • Undermixing in UV resin: Streaks and swirls look intentional in epoxy art, but in UV resin they read as incomplete blending. Stir until you see zero streaks, then cure immediately.
  • Using too much powder: Heavy pigment loads make UV resin tacky and turn epoxy opaque and chalky. Start lean and add more in small increments.
  • Skipping the test pour: Every mica brand behaves slightly different. Pour a thumbnail-sized test in a scrap mold, cure it fully, and inspect the color and clarity before committing to a large project.

When you combine mica with pressed flowers or other inclusions, add the powder to the resin first, then position your botanicals. This prevents pigment from sticking to delicate petals and gives you cleaner results.

Fine-grade mica (200 to 400 mesh) blends smoothly into both UV and epoxy resin without grit. Coarser powder (80 to 100 mesh) creates visible sparkle and texture, which works well for geode art or galaxy effects but can feel rough in jewelry or coating applications. If your set does not list mesh size, rub a pinch between your fingers. It should feel like silk, not sand.

Frequently asked questions

Can I use mica powder in both UV resin and epoxy resin?

Yes, mica powder works in both UV and epoxy resin. Use 3 to 10 percent by weight in epoxy and 2 to 4 percent in UV resin, and mix thoroughly to avoid streaks or settling.

How much mica powder should I add to resin?

Start with 3 to 6 percent mica powder by weight for translucent color in epoxy resin, or 2 to 4 percent in UV resin. Add more for opaque coverage, but stay under 10 percent to avoid tackiness and poor curing.

Why does my UV resin stay tacky after adding mica powder?

Heavy mica loads block UV light and prevent full cure. Reduce the powder to 2 to 4 percent by weight, pour thinner layers (3 mm max), and cure each layer separately under a UV light.
